1901 Mary is next door to her mother
Doddy Cross Cornwall
William Bartlett head M 38 St Martins Cornwall
Mary wife 36 Linkenhorne Cornwall
William H son 3 Menheniot
John B son 8mth Menheniot
next door
Alwetha ? Baker Head W 75 Menheniot
Winifred A harris Granddaughter 12 ditto
Maggie harris granddaughter 8 ditto
Gladys Harris granddaughter 8 ditto
RG13 2192 20 11
1911 the twins are entered as "Bartlett"
